Understanding why problem definition matters
Before writing a specification, teams need to clearly define the problem they are solving. A well-framed problem statement describes the issue, its impact, and the desired outcome. It serves as a foundation for product specs by keeping every decision focused on solving the right challenge. Without it, teams risk creating specifications filled with unverified assumptions or features that do not address real user needs.
A clear problem definition also aligns product, design, and engineering around a shared goal. It explains why the work matters and how success will be measured. In product documentation, this understanding prevents scope creep and confusion later in the process. When the problem is defined first, the specification that follows becomes more purposeful, structured, and connected to measurable results.
Pro Tip: Define the problem before drafting specs to ensure that every detail later connects to real goals and measurable outcomes.